Superleeds27 brings us more news about Karoo's latest network failure.

At 3.30pm Thursday 23 September, we experienced a hardware failure on our core network which is now resolved and network stability regained.

Our Technical Support line continues to receive a high level of calls, as due to the overnight storms some customers may be experiencing continued connection problems. We would like to reassure you this is not related to yesterday’s outage.

If you are experiencing problems our advice is to call our support team free from your landline on 606101 – but please be aware that call wait times may be longer than usual.

We apologise for the inconvenience this is causing you, and we thank you for your patience.
